Municipal State Aid- ,StreetSysterncReeommendations <br /> <br />Mr. Terry Maurer of Consulting Engineers Diversified was present to answer any <br />further questions the City Council may have regarding the Municipal State Aid <br />Street system. Mayor Hinkle indicated that the recommendations of the ad hoc <br />committee called for a feasibility report on the upgrading of School Street from <br />Proctor Avenue to Highway #169, as well as a feasibility report for the storm <br />sewer in the same area, and a study of the construction of sidewalks on the east <br />side of Irving Avenue from St. Andrew's Church, north to School Street. <br /> <br />Councilman Toth questioned Mr. Terry Maurer regarding the recommendations of the <br />committee for the designation of approximately 4.97 miles of additional streets <br />to be added to the Municipal State Aid Street System. Mr. Maurer indicated that <br />the streets to be included in the Municipal State Aid Street System would be de- <br />pendent upon the length of 221st Street and that they would make that recommenda- <br />tion regarding the streets involved to the City Council at a later date. COUNCIL- <br />MAN TOTH MOVED APPROVAL OF RESOLUTION 81-9, AUTHORIZING MUNICIPAL STATE AID FUNDS <br />TO'BE USED FOR THE PROPOSED IMPROVEMENTS.OF SCHOOL. STREET FROM PROCTOR AVENUE N.W. <br />TO HIGHWAY #169, AND A SIDEWALK IMPROVEMENT ALONG IRVING AVENUE FROM SCHOOL STREET <br />TO 3rdAVENUE NORTHWEST, AND INSTRUCTING CONSULTING ENGINEERS DIVERSIFIED, INC. TO <br />PROVIDE THE CITY COUNCIL WITH A FEASIBILITY REPORT FOR THE PROPOSED IMPROVEMENTS. <br />COUNCILMAN SCHULDT SECONDED THE MOTION. THE MOTION PASSED 2-0. <br /> <br />6.
